HOKITIKA HARBOUR BOARD
SATURDAY, MARCH oth. The Board met at 5 p.m. Present : Messrs R. Wild (Chairman), C. .j. j | Nightingale, J. .J. Mefiitosh and M. Houston. The minutes of the previous nn/eting wer** read and confirmed and the outward eorrespondenee approved. IN WA RI) COR R KSPONDENCE. From several ratepayers forwarding cheques.—Received. From Shi)) Oompediuni Year Rook. Ltd., asking for description matter re harbour for year hook. Received. From Harbour Master, Greymouth. forwarding copies of tide tables for year Received. From Shipwreck Relief Society, thanking Board for donation. Received. From Johnston and Graham and Pine Mills Ltd., agreeing to transfer skids between them. Agreed to. From 0. R. 1C Rorton, Secretary asking for increase of salary as from Jan Ist. After discussion it was resolved to grant an increase of £1 per week, as from March Ist. Commission and outside work to remain a.s before. Receipts since last meeting totalled £1:17 7s ‘id: payments, £316 17s (id.— Approved. The meeting then adjourned.
